What does Egide do? Egide SA is a company specializing in the defense, aerospace, and aviation sectors. It was founded in 1971 in France and is headquartered in Colombelles, a city in Normandy. The company now also has locations in the United States, United Kingdom, and Morocco. Egide SA offers a wide range of products, including electromechanical assemblies, metal enclosures, sealed systems, and housing components for microwave applications. Egide SA's products are used in various fields, such as defense (for electronic warfare and reconnaissance), aerospace (for satellite components and systems), and telecommunications (for high-speed data transmission). The business model of Egide SA is focused on long-term partnerships with customers and is based on close collaboration in the development and manufacturing of products. With its experience and expertise in electromechanics and material properties, Egide is able to provide innovative and tailored solutions for challenging applications. Egide SA is divided into four divisions, each offering different products and services: 1. The electromechanical division produces products such as circuits for military and civilian applications, connectors and sockets for high-speed data transmission, as well as accelerometers and inertial sensors for navigation. 2. The enclosure division offers a wide range of products for defense and aerospace, such as metal enclosures for electronic warfare systems, pressure enclosures for optical components, and protective covers for satellite components. 3. The microwave division specializes in sealed systems for microwave applications and offers a wide range of products for high-frequency telecommunications, such as antennas and filters. 4. The substrate division specializes in the production of silicon substrates for the semiconductor industry. In recent years, Egide SA has made a number of acquisitions of companies to strengthen its product offering and market position. In 2017, Egide SA acquired Ideal Aerosmith Inc., a leading manufacturer of electronic test and measurement systems for the aerospace industry. In addition, in 2018, Egide SA acquired Santier Inc., a manufacturer of microwave components and systems, to strengthen its position in this important market.
